I had tried a few times to get rid of my AF ($59/year) and failed on my CapOne card, it was originally an Orchard Bank card.   I did just get the fee waived perminately this week with a call to EO though.   I told them that the only other card I had with an AF was one that gave me great perks like free hotel night stays etc and that I could not justify paying any AF for this card, much less an AF that is higher than any new customer gets on the same card.    I was put on hold for a minute or two and they came back and waived it perminately. 

 

I will now keep the card, the 1.5% reward works out ok on some occasional purcahes, and it is my oldest revolving line by a few years...
